About the role

This position is a member of the Branch Operations team within the American Airlines Credit Union. The role oversees the management of a branch (or branches) within a specific region, focusing on building long-term member relationships by matching member needs to the Credit Union’s product and service solutions.

Responsibilities

  • Direct the operation of a full-service Credit Union branch and engage in business development.
  • Maintain communication between the branch and Regional Director regarding operations and productivity.
  • Stay knowledgeable about the Credit Union’s products and services to train and motivate staff in cross-selling.
  • Implement operational, budgeting, marketing, and loan procedures, as well as delinquency and cost control measures.
  • Exercise lending authority to process new loan applications, including interviewing members, analyzing credit reports, and recommending suitable products.
  • Coordinate and participate in "Credit Union Days" to grow business.
  • Recruit, hire, motivate, and train management and support staff.
  • Coach and counsel team members on member service, sales, and performance.
  • Conduct annual employee evaluations and individual coaching sessions.
  • Motivate branch staff to maintain optimal member service levels.
  • Monitor and manage inventory of branch facilities and equipment.
  • Lead branch staff to achieve lending, membership, and product goals.
  • Conduct and review monthly, quarterly, and semi-annual branch operations audits and reports.
  • Represent and promote the Credit Union within the business community.
  • Perform Notary services as required.
  • Perform other assigned duties.
  • Ensure the security and confidentiality of all account and related information, complying with applicable laws and regulations, including the Bank Secrecy Act.
